摘要
The spatial coherence of undulator radiation has been modified in a quantitative way, such that when imaging with undulator light of λ=14 nm, the resultant images do not have the usual coherent artifacts of ringing and speckle. To achieve this, we made a soft-x-ray scatter plate which, when inserted into the beam, produces the required amount of divergence and phase shifting to fill the pupil of a 20:1 Schwarzschild camera operating at λ=14 nm. Details of this soft-x-ray scatter plate and its effect on imaging will be presented. © 1995 American Institute of Physics.
